Package: prelude-correlator
Version: 0.9.0~beta6-1
Severity: serious
Justification: Policy 3.5
There seems to be a missing dependency on the "python-pkg-resources" package,
whithout which this version of prelude-correlator will fail to start with the
following error:
# /etc/init.d/prelude-correlator start
Starting prelude-correlator : prelude-correlatorTraceback (most recent call
last):
File "/usr/bin/prelude-correlator", line 5, in <module>
from pkg_resources import load_entry_point
ImportError: No module named pkg_resources
failed!
I haven't done testing to see which version of python-pkg-resources is required,
but I've installed 0.6c8-4, which is the current version in Lenny/stable, and
this seems sufficient.
The error popped up after upgrading the prelude packages from stable to
testing.
